Devry PHIL447 course project full [ week 5 , 6 , and 7 ]

Trends and PredictionsObjectivesThis project fulfills the following objectives.(TCO 5) Given a range of statistical and empirical data, combine several inductive methods of reasoning (argument by analogy, argument by generalization, causal reasoning, or probabilistic reasoning), to draw specific conclusions.(TCO 7) Given a controversial social issue, write a persuasive essay to address the controversy, using identifiable types of arguments (deductive or inductive) and the resources of language, such as denotation, connotation, and figures of speech.(TCO 8) Given a case scenario or a problem, formulate several alternative solutions and select the optimal one to apply under specific circumstances.(TCO 9) Given several current news or opinion articles from print, radio, or television, assess the assumptions and values stated or implied in the articles and explain how these media can influence individual or collective decision making.Project Overview.equella.ecollege.com/file/e7411ef1-c5d9-4889-9091-68889120c6cc/1/PHIL447_CH_CourseProject.html#top”>Back to TopThis session, you will write a research essay, which is in APA format and includes a title page, abstract, and references list. The purpose of this paper is to hone your critical thinking skills by creating a suitable research plan, evaluating sources and arguments, and proposing solutions to a problem of current interest. The paper must focus on one of the topics below regarding current trends and future predictions.Changes must happen in both human eating habits and food cultivation if the human race is to surviveThe European Union will, or will not, last another decadeIf lobbying and campaign finance in the US are not reformed, American democracy is doomedHow changes to marriage and family will change American societyHow social media, web sharing, and/or similar trends in the internet will affect social and personal behaviorsWhat changes must happen because of the interaction between the world’s growing population and decreasing natural resourcesChoose a topic from the list above. Follow your personal taste in this choice, but also search a library and a library database for suitable critical articles about the topic. For the paper, you will need to use at least five scholarly articles, authoritative sources, and/or book chapters.The Final Research Paper must include the following.Three to five pages of body and a References page12 pt.
